#405843 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#405843 is composed of 25.1% red, 34.5%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.9%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 127.5 degrees, a saturation of 15.8% and a lightness of 29.8%. #405843 color hex could be obtained by blending #80b086 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#405843 color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
#405843 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#405843 has RGB values of R:64, G:88,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 4216899.

Shades and Tints of #405843
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060906 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#405843
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4c4c is the less saturated color, while #069217 is the most saturated one.
